There are 70 students in the school band. 40% of them are sixth graders, 20% are seventh graders, and the rest are eighth grader

s. How many band members are sixth graders? How many band members are seventh graders? What percentage of the band members are eighth graders?

Answer:

The band members of sixth graders are 28.

The band members of seventh graders are 14.

The percentage of the  band members eighth graders are 40% .

Step-by-step explanation

Formula

Percentage = \frac{Part\ value\times 100}{Total\ value}

As given

There are 70 students in the school band.

40% of them are sixth graders, 20% are seventh graders, and the rest are eighth graders.

Now first find out the  band members are sixth graders .

Percentage = 40%

Total value = 70

Put in the formula

40 = \frac{Number\ of\ band\ members\ are\ sixth\ graders\times 100}{70}

Number\ of\ band\ members\ are\ sixth\ graders = \frac{40\times 70}{100}

Number\ of\ band\ members\ are\ sixth\ graders = \frac{2800}{100}

Number\ of\ band\ members\ are\ sixth\ graders = 28

Therefore the number of band members are from sixth graders are 28 .

Now first find out the  band members are seventh graders .

Percentage = 20%

Total value = 70

20 = \frac{Number\ of\ band\ members\ are\ seventh\ graders\times 100}{70}

Number\ of\ band\ members\ are\ seventh\ graders = \frac{20\times 70}{100}

Number\ of\ band\ members\ are\ seventh\ graders = \frac{1400}{100}

Number\ of\ band\ members\ are\ seventh\ graders = 14

Therefore the number of band members are from seventh graders are 14.

Now find out the percentage of the eighth graders of the band members.

Total number of band members = sixth graders members + seventh grade members + eighth graders members

As  sixth graders members =  28

seventh grade members = 14

Total number of band members = 70

Put in the above

70 = 28 + 14  + eighth graders members

70 - 42 = eighth graders members

28 = eighth graders members

Put in the percentage formula

Percentage = \frac{28\times 100}{70}

Percentage = \frac{2800}{70}

Percentage = 40%

Therefore the percentage of the band members are eighth graders is 40 %.
